Investment options are scaling up both in numbers as well as complexity. An investor, be it an organization or an individual, can no longer afford to make their investment decisions without thoroughly analysing and weighing the options available.
Investment Banking Analysis is the answer to this dilemma. An Investment Banking Analyst would provide detailed analysis and recommendations on the right investment avenues to both corporates as well as individuals. The analyst examines an organisation’s financial projections, competitor's projections and other dynamics and recommends the investments options. .
The current jobs available in this field are estimated to be 40,000+. One can get recruited by Financial Services firms, KPOs, Mutual Fund companies as Financial Analyst.
Entry level package is approximately Rs.2,00,000 per annum.
